myIPTV is a curated repository that aggregates live television stream URLs and organizes them into M3U-formatted playlist files. It operates as a static asset repository, delivering these playlists directly for use in external media players that support custom IPTV subscriptions. The project serves as a directory of high-definition live TV streams grouped by category, with each playlist available as a plain text file for maximum compatibility.
What distinguishes myIPTV is its manual curation workflow and Git-hosted catalog. Playlists are hand-maintained by editors who verify stream availability and update URL quality, with every change tracked through the repository’s version history. The playlists are structured across separate M3U files by genre or region, enabling tailored category loading. Media players can subscribe to a specific playlist URL and periodically synchronize to stay current with the latest curated stream list.
The repository also provides guidance on compatible media players and manages IPTV playlist aggregation from multiple sources into a single, accessible directory. Its coverage includes stream URLs from the Huya live streaming platform, organized by movie and TV categories for use in any player that reads M3U files.